World famous and iconic figure of the world's most famous Whiskey brand Johnnie Walker, – 'The Striding Man'.
Johnnie walks full of energy, dressed in his red jacket, white riding breeches and black boots, with a walking stick and a monocle in his hands.
The Scottish Whiskey brand, Johnnie Walker, was founded in 1820 by John Walker (1805–1857). John was a grocer in Kilmarnock, a village in Scotland.
The figurative Dandy figure has been used as a logo since 1909.
This statue is an old advertising object from the 1950s and was used in bars and cafes to advertise the legendary Whisky.
